Quick answer

Phoenix Union High School District (4286) is the primary public district for Phoenix, AZ. It enrolls 27,900 students in 19 schools with 1,448 full-time-equivalent teachers, and spends $14,791 per pupil, 15% below the $17,320 median across the metros covered here.

Who pays for schools in Phoenix

Where the district's money comes from, FY2020.

Local revenue
64.1%
$275,234,000
State revenue
23%
$98,551,000
Federal revenue
12.9%
$55,296,000

Local revenue is mostly property tax, which is why the Phoenix property tax rate and school funding move together. Of every dollar spent, about 40 cents reaches instruction — teacher salaries, benefits and classroom materials — with the rest covering transport, buildings, food service and administration.

What this data covers

Read this before comparing districts.

Figures describe Phoenix Union High School District (4286) (LEAID 0406330) as a whole, not any individual school. Charter schools authorised outside the district, private schools and regional vocational schools are not included. Where a city is served by a county-wide district, the county district is used and its catchment is wider than the city limits. Enrollment is from the 2021-22 NCES collection; money is from the FY2020 Census school finance survey, which is the most recent complete national release — the two years do not line up exactly, so per-pupil spending is a stable indicator rather than a current budget line.
